Among infants with eosinophilic esophagitis aged younger than 1 year or weighing less than 15 kg, esophageal eosinophilia and growth improved after starting dupilumab, according to study results.In children with EoE, dupilumab (Dupixent; Regeneron, Sanofi) is FDA approved for use in those aged 1 to 11 years who weigh at least 15 kg.
